What is a frontend web developer?

Frontend Web Developers are professionals who design and build the user-facing part of websites and web applications. They use technologies like HTML, CSS, and JavaScript to create responsive and interactive interfaces that users interact with directly in their web browsers. These developers work closely with designers and backend developers to ensure that websites are both visually appealing and functionally robust. Their work is essential for delivering a seamless and engaging user experience across different devices and platforms.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a frontend web developer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Frontend Web Developer, you need strong skills in HTML, CSS, and JavaScript, along with a solid understanding of responsive design and cross-browser compatibility. Familiarity with frameworks like React or Angular, version control systems such as Git, and a portfolio demonstrating your work are typically required. Attention to detail, effective problem-solving, and collaboration skills help you deliver seamless user experiences and work efficiently with designers and backend developers. These abilities ensure that web applications are visually appealing, highly functional, and maintainable in a fast-evolving digital landscape.

What is the difference between Frontend Web Developer vs Web Designer?

AspectFrontend Web DeveloperWeb Designer
Primary FocusBuilding and coding website interfaces using HTML, CSS, JavaScriptDesigning visual layout, user experience, and aesthetics
SkillsProgramming, coding, debugging, responsive designGraphic design, UX/UI design, creativity
ToolsCode editors, JavaScript frameworks, version controlDesign software like Adobe Photoshop, Sketch
Work EnvironmentOften collaborates with developers and backend teamsWorks closely with clients and developers on visual aspects

While both roles contribute to website creation, Frontend Web Developers focus on coding and functionality, whereas Web Designers concentrate on visual design and user experience. Understanding these differences helps employers and job seekers target the right skills and responsibilities.
